1.
Charging/Notification
light
2. Headset jack
3. Proximity/Light sensor
4. Ear speaker
5. Front camera lens
6. Power key
7. Volume/Zoom key
8. Camera key
9. Main loudspeaker
10. Main microphone
11. Charger/USB cable port
12. Wi-Fi™/Bluetooth™/GPS antenna area
13. Main camera lens
14. Torch
15. Secondary microphone
16. Nano SIM/memory card slot cover
17. NFC™ detection area
Assembly
Your device only supports nano SIM cards. The nano SIM cards and the memory card
have separate slots. Be sure you don't confuse the two.
To prevent data loss, turn off your device or unmount the memory card before you drag out the
holder to remove the nano SIM card (or cards) or memory card from the device.
To insert two nano SIM cards and a memory card
Do not cut your SIM cards, for example, using a blade or scissors, as this may damage your
device.
